One of Tom's songs that, I feel, needs revisiting, by Tom, is "Jimmy Newman".
Now, idea wise, and lyrically, this song is a masterpiece BUT I think the song fails to be really great by having a number of "awkward" chord changes the song.
I bet Tom was experimenting when he inserted those "awkward" chords, and was trying to escape obvious "folky" chord progressions.
But, unfortunately he ended up with a jarring effect that, for me, prevents the song being a true masterpiece.

Of course, Tom(now he's got more time on his hands) could have a go at a rewrite.
